This high-power resistor is engineered for applications demanding significant power handling, combining robustness and reliability. Constructed using ceramic core CeramTec Rubalit® 85% alumina and epoxy molding compound for environmental protection, it features copper wire leads that are 100% Sn coated. Rated from 0.5W to 50W with resistance values from 0.100 to 50K ohms, these resistors operate between -55°C and +150°C, ensuring stable performance. Encapsulated for thermal and mechanical resilience, they meet MIL standards and include precise tolerance options, making them ideal for high-demand electronic and power systems.
Lead Material: Copper wire, 100% Sn coated, stainless steel end caps
Resistance Wire: ISAOHM® wire TC +20ppm/°C
Maximum Operating Temperature: +150°C
Operating Temperature Range: -55°C to +150°C
Tolerance Options: D (0.5%), F (1.0%), J (5.0%)
Voltage Derating: Linearly from 100% at +70°C to 0% @ +150°C
Short-time overload voltage: 5x rated wattage for 5 seconds
Dielectric Withstanding Voltage: >500V rms for 1 min
Insulation Resistance: >10^9Ω at 500V rms for 1 min
Dimensions: Length varies with resistance value, typical diameter 4.57 mm
Assembly: Encapsulated with epoxy, designed for high reliability
Certifications: MIL-STD compliance, RoHS
